I have Windows 10 (OS build 17763) where I have created the PPTP VPN connection to the QNAP device following this article. Unfortunately, the connection cannot be established. In the App Event Log I can see the following RasClient events:
Event ID 20221 - CoId={9A9B6463-F59A-4806-B201-5861E839DAC4}: The user SYSTEM has started dialing a VPN connection using a per-user connection profile named myVPN. The connection settings are....
Event ID 20222 - CoId={9A9B6463-F59A-4806-B201-5861E839DAC4}: The user SYSTEM is trying to establish a link to the Remote Access Server for the connection named myVPN using the following device ...
Event ID 20223 - CoId={9A9B6463-F59A-4806-B201-5861E839DAC4}: The user SYSTEM has successfully established a link to the Remote Access Server using the following device...
Event ID 20224 - CoId={9A9B6463-F59A-4806-B201-5861E839DAC4}: The link to the Remote Access Server has been established by user SYSTEM.
Event ID 20226 - The user AzureAD\[my_user_name] dialed a connection named myVPN which has terminated. The reason code returned on termination is 829.
I have done what follows without success:
- Uninstalled the ESET Internet Security, reboot the computer, disable all windows firewall,
- Found this article at QNAP forum. Applied the registry settings and rebooted the computer,
- Removed and recreated the VPN connection,
- Did a full TCP/IP stack reset
I have created the same VPN connection on another Windows 10 (OS Build 17134) computer and I can connect without any problems and efforts.
Do you have any tips/tricks I can use to solve or troubleshoot the issue?
